I can display the gif image:
http://de.wikipedia.org/w/index.php?...20070624170244
if I save it and select it from the file manager.

In the picture overview it gets a "broken image" icon and you cannot select it from the overview.

I cannot view animated gifs: they are shown static if I select them in the file manager and also get the "broken image" icon in the overview.
Only MicroB shows them animated.

here is a animated gif viewer writed in python
http://deluminaelab.com/download/ani...viewer-1.0.tgz
I tried and it works.
.......or simply install imagemagick from repos and run in terminal
animate yourfilename.gif
